MaxPreps Game of the Week: No. 2 St. John Bosco vs. No. 4 St. Frances Academy features 76 players with at least one Division I offer

By Thomas Frey Sep 2, 2025, 1:30pm

Led by five-star talents Jireh Edwards and Zion Elee, Maryland program has 37 players with at least one offer.

The MaxPreps Game of the Week arrives Friday in Southern California as No. 2 St. John Bosco (Bellflower, Calif.) hosts No. 4 St. Frances Academy (Baltimore, Md.).

The showdown features a combined 76 players that have landed at least one FBS or FCS offer, with St. John Bosco leading the way with 39.

Bosco has five four-star prospects led by wide receivers Madden Williams and Daniel Odom on offense, and Jailen Hill, Brandon Nash and Isala Wily-Ava on defense. Williams (Texas A&M) commit and Odom (Oklahoma) each have two touchdown grabs for the 2-0 Braves.

Five-star seniors Jireh Edwards and Zion Elee are the highest-rated players for St. Frances Academy. Elee is a prolific edge rusher committed to Maryland and rated the No. 1 overall player in the nation by the 247Sports. Edwards plays safety and is headed to Alabama.
